Job Description

ABOUT THE ROLETo minimize financial and legal risks for Nielsen by ensuring robust contract management processes and procedures are in place. To provide administrative and document management support. To generally support the lawyers within the APMEA Legal team.R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Prepare client, retailer and third-party contracts (specific categories) using Nielsen approved template contracts.
  • To have a firm understanding of Nielsen policies, forms and contract procedures so as to provide support to client service and retailer service associates and assure compliance with Nielsen policies.
  • Oversee the operation of automated external facing portals for highly standardised contracts (e.g. Non-Disclosure Agreements and Third-Party Access Agreements). An internal team is responsible for the IT aspects of these portals.
  • Provide first review of third-party changes proposed to specific categories of our template contracts (e.g. Local Service Agreements and contract addendums. Liaise with lawyers in the APMEA legal team as required.
  • Provide first review of third-party documents and contracts (e.g. non-binding letters of intent and contract addendums). Liaise with lawyers in the APMEA legal team as required.
  • Project manage the process of rolling out new or updated template contracts in the APMEA (including arranging for translations and liaising with key legal and business stakeholders).
  • Refresh and maintain APMEA database of signed contracts (including obtaining copies of all relevant contracts stored in the relevant country and store electronically for safekeeping in the database).
QUALIFICATIONS:
  • Possess a law Degree, CPE or equivalent
  • Highly organised
  • Have strong written and verbal communications skills
  • Demonstrate strong interpersonal skills
  • Highly accurate and meticulous
  • Be PC literate and able to manage databases
  • 5 years minimum contract management/administrator experience
